fre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

旅行社綜合管理系統(tǒng)計(jì)算機(jī)畢業(yè)論文-資料下載頁(yè)

2025-08-19 12:51本頁(yè)面

【導(dǎo)讀】隨著國(guó)人生活水平的不斷提高,人們的生活方式不再僅限于普通的衣、食、住、行。人們不僅要在物質(zhì)方面得到提高,而且在精神方面也追求有一個(gè)質(zhì)的突變。于是,人們?cè)絹碓蕉嗟倪x擇在周末或假期間外出旅游,換個(gè)環(huán)境來陶冶一下自己的情操,享受旅游給自己帶來的樂趣,擴(kuò)展視野。針對(duì)大眾的這種需求,許許多多的旅行社就由此孕育而生,各種各樣豐富多彩的旅游景點(diǎn)則需要由一個(gè)合適的管理系統(tǒng)來規(guī)范,所以旅行社綜合管理系統(tǒng)的建立是十分必要的。對(duì)于前者要求建立起數(shù)據(jù)一致性和完整性強(qiáng)、數(shù)據(jù)安全性好的庫(kù)。而對(duì)于后者則要求應(yīng)用程序功能完備,易使用等特點(diǎn)。本論文主要闡述旅行社綜合管理系統(tǒng)各個(gè)模塊的設(shè)計(jì)思想和實(shí)現(xiàn)的關(guān)鍵技術(shù)。1.在本系統(tǒng)中采用access2000數(shù)據(jù)庫(kù)與VisualBasic連接,通過ADODC控件所編寫的過程代碼來加載數(shù)據(jù)源。3.采用VisualBasic中的報(bào)表編輯器來完成報(bào)表的制作。

  

【正文】 TrueAllowdeleteTrueAllowupdataTrueDatasourceAdodc14.在窗體中再放入八個(gè)按鈕控件,分別設(shè)置其CAPTION為,詳細(xì)信息、增加、刪除、修改、首記錄、前一個(gè)、下一個(gè)、尾記錄。其作用是為了對(duì)數(shù)據(jù)庫(kù)進(jìn)行操作。其操作過程代碼與上一個(gè)旅游線路管理窗體的制作大致相同,此處不予以列出。5.其中,詳細(xì)信息按鈕、數(shù)據(jù)的增加和修改按鈕所打開的都是同一個(gè)窗體,只是其變量FLAG的值不同,它們的單擊事件是通過判斷FLAG的值不同來對(duì)窗體ykedit進(jìn)行查看詳細(xì)、修改記錄、增加記錄。而窗體ykedit創(chuàng)建步驟如下:1) 添加一個(gè)窗體,命名為ykedit;2) 在窗體中放入七個(gè)標(biāo)簽控件,七個(gè)文本框控件,二個(gè)組合框控件,其中text1(2) text1(6)和兩個(gè)組合框是重合的,七個(gè)標(biāo)簽控件是為了說明七個(gè)文本框控的作用;此外,再放入二個(gè)按鈕控件。其過程代碼與前一個(gè)旅游線路管理窗體lyxledit的過程代碼大致相同。此處不予列出。(11)游客查詢窗體的制作,并將該窗體的名稱修改為ykcx。該窗體同樣用到了和上一個(gè)查詢窗體相同的用復(fù)選框進(jìn)行條件查詢的功能。設(shè)置該窗體的基本屬性,如下表所示:窗體ykcx的主要屬性屬性項(xiàng)名屬性設(shè)置內(nèi)容Borderstyle1fixedStartupposition2屏幕中心Windowsstate0normal,作為該窗體的數(shù)據(jù)源,注意該工程完全可以直接引入由數(shù)據(jù)環(huán)境引入的數(shù)據(jù)源,但使用數(shù)據(jù)環(huán)境往往需要通過編制命令后再進(jìn)行各種使用,比較麻煩,因此我們?nèi)圆捎檬褂胊dodc1控件引入數(shù)據(jù)源的方法,在窗體調(diào)用時(shí),數(shù)據(jù)源就已經(jīng)加載,其代碼與上幾個(gè)數(shù)據(jù)源加載的代碼大致相同,只是表格選擇不同,此處不予以列出。3.在窗體中放入一個(gè)表格控件DataGrid1,該控件的主要作用是顯示數(shù)據(jù),不對(duì)數(shù)據(jù)進(jìn)行編輯,其表格控件的基本屬性如下表所示。表格控件DATAGIRD1的基本屬性屬性項(xiàng)名屬性設(shè)置內(nèi)容NameDatagrid1Caption游客管理表格AllowaddnewFalseAllowdeleteFalseAllowupdataFalseDatasourceAdodc14.在窗體中放入四個(gè)復(fù)選框提供可選擇條件的查詢,四個(gè)文本框用于接收查詢的信息;三個(gè)按鈕,名稱分別為提交、重置、詳細(xì)信息;其過程代碼(包括對(duì)復(fù)選框的判斷)與上一個(gè)導(dǎo)游查詢窗體中所涉及到的代碼大致相同,只是一些選擇判斷的條件不同,在此處代碼不予以列出。(12)數(shù)據(jù)報(bào)表的制作 在系統(tǒng)的實(shí)際應(yīng)用中,需要對(duì)數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的一些數(shù)據(jù)產(chǎn)生報(bào)表并進(jìn)行打印或輸出,因此制作數(shù)據(jù)報(bào)表往往是數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的一個(gè)重要內(nèi)容。本案例將在前面創(chuàng)建的數(shù)據(jù)環(huán)境中創(chuàng)建四張數(shù)據(jù)報(bào)表,因?yàn)樗膹垟?shù)據(jù)報(bào)表的創(chuàng)建方式大致相同,只是字段的選擇不同,在此我只介紹旅游線路管理數(shù)據(jù)報(bào)表的作法。創(chuàng)建過程如下:1. 在創(chuàng)建的數(shù)據(jù)工程的工程管理器選擇“設(shè)計(jì)”選項(xiàng),并雙擊datareport1出現(xiàn)報(bào)表設(shè)計(jì)器。2. 設(shè)置報(bào)表的數(shù)據(jù)源屬性datasource為:DATAEnvironment1,即以最初引入的數(shù)據(jù)環(huán)境為數(shù)據(jù)源。3. 設(shè)置報(bào)表的啟動(dòng)位置STARTPOSITION為:屏幕中心。4. 在報(bào)表頭帶區(qū)放入一個(gè)標(biāo)簽控件,設(shè)置其CAPTION屬性為:旅游線路管理報(bào)表。5. 在頁(yè)標(biāo)頭帶區(qū)放入五個(gè)標(biāo)簽控件,分別用于顯示四個(gè)字段名:編號(hào)、名稱、主要景點(diǎn)、天數(shù)、報(bào)價(jià)。6. 右鍵點(diǎn)擊connection1,選擇添加命令。7. 進(jìn)入命令COMMAND1的屬性窗口選擇表為旅游線路管理表。8. 在細(xì)節(jié)帶區(qū)放入四個(gè)文本框控件,分別設(shè)置它們的屬性,見下表。對(duì)象名稱屬性項(xiàng)名屬性設(shè)置內(nèi)容Text1Dataformat通用Datafield編號(hào)Text2Dataformat通用Datafield名稱Text3Dataformat通用 Datafield主要景點(diǎn)Text4Dataformat通用Datafield行程天數(shù)Text5Dataformat通用Datafield報(bào)價(jià)到此處,旅游線路管理報(bào)表就制作完成,其余的報(bào)表制作方法與之相同,此處不予以重復(fù)。(13)系統(tǒng)設(shè)置模塊的制作系統(tǒng)設(shè)置模塊共分為三個(gè)子模塊,分別是添加用戶、修改密碼、數(shù)據(jù)備份。下面我們先介紹添加用戶窗體的制作過程:1. 打開工程,添加一個(gè)窗體,命名為ADDUSER。2. 在窗體中放入三個(gè)文本框;四個(gè)標(biāo)簽分別命名為用戶名、密碼、確認(rèn)密碼、用戶權(quán)限;一個(gè)組合框用于選擇用戶權(quán)限;兩個(gè)按鈕分別命名為確認(rèn)和取消。將text2和text3的passwordchar的屬性設(shè)置為*,以防輸入密碼時(shí)被他人看到。其各個(gè)控件的過程代碼如下:確定按鈕過程代碼:Private Sub Command1_Click() Dim sql As String If Trim() = Then MsgBox 用戶名不能為空, vbOKOnly + vbExclamation, Exit Sub ElseIf Trim() Trim() Then MsgBox 兩次密碼不一致, vbOKOnly + vbExclamation, = = Exit Sub ElseIf Trim() system And Trim() user Then MsgBox 請(qǐng)選擇正確的用戶權(quán)限, vbOKOnly + vbExclamation, = Exit Sub End If sql = select * from 密碼表 where 用戶名=39。 + + 39。 sql, conn, adOpenKeyset, adLockPessimistic If = False Then 39。當(dāng)用戶發(fā)生重復(fù)時(shí) MsgBox 已經(jīng)存在這個(gè)用戶的記錄!, vbOKOnly + vbExclamation, 警告! = = = = Exit Sub Else 39。將記錄添加到數(shù)據(jù)庫(kù)中 (0) = (1) = (2) = 39。更新數(shù)據(jù)庫(kù) Set rs = Nothing MsgBox 添加用戶成功, vbOKOnly + vbExclamation, = = = = End IfEnd Sub取消按鈕過程代碼:Private Sub Command2_Click()Unload MeEnd SubPrivate Sub Form_Load() system userEnd Sub下面,我們繼續(xù)制作一個(gè)修改密碼窗體,其制作過程如下:1. 打開工程,添加一個(gè)窗體,命名為xgmima。2. 在窗體中放入兩個(gè)文本框;兩個(gè)按鈕分別命名為確定和取消;兩個(gè)標(biāo)簽分別命名為輸入新密碼和確認(rèn)新密碼。其各個(gè)控件的過程代碼如下:確定按鈕的過程代碼:Private Sub Command1_Click() Dim sql As String If Trim() Trim() Then MsgBox 密碼不一致!, vbOKOnly + vbExclamation, = = Else sql = select * from 密碼表 where 用戶名=39。 amp。 glymc amp。 39。 sql, conn, adOpenKeyset, adLockPessimistic (1) = Set rs = Nothing MsgBox 密碼修改成功, vbOKOnly + vbExclamation, Unload Me End IfEnd Sub取消按鈕的過程代碼:Private Sub Command2_Click() Unload MeEnd Sub最后,我們?cè)僦谱饕粋€(gè)系統(tǒng)備份窗體,其制作過程如下:1. 打開工程,添加一個(gè)窗體,命名為BACKUP。2. 在窗體放入兩個(gè)按鈕分別命名為備份和取消,放入一個(gè)標(biāo)簽命名為本系統(tǒng)數(shù)據(jù)備份。兩個(gè)按鈕的過程代碼如下:確認(rèn)按鈕的過程代碼:Private Sub Command1_Click()Dim src As StringDim dst As Stringsrc = amp。 \ ‘源數(shù)據(jù)庫(kù)dst = amp。 \ ‘備份后數(shù)據(jù)庫(kù)If Len(Dir$(dst)) 0 Then ‘當(dāng)有前一次備份的數(shù)據(jù)庫(kù)存在時(shí)刪除它 Kill dstEnd IfFileCopy src, dstMsgBox 數(shù)據(jù)庫(kù)備份成功!, , 提示 connectionstringEnd Sub取消按鈕的過程代碼:Private Sub Command2_Click()Unload MeEnd Sub(14)退出系統(tǒng)模塊的制作1. 打開工程,新建一個(gè)窗體,命名為exit_f。2. 在窗體中放入兩個(gè)按鈕分別命名為確定和取消,再放入一個(gè)標(biāo)簽,設(shè)其CAPTION屬性為你確認(rèn)要退出本系統(tǒng)嗎??jī)蓚€(gè)按鈕的過程代碼如下:確認(rèn)按鈕的過程代碼:Private Sub Command1_Click()EndEnd Sub取消按鈕的過程代碼:Private Sub Command2_Click()Unload MeEnd Sub第六章 系統(tǒng)運(yùn)行效果及改進(jìn)意見實(shí)例測(cè)試:1.進(jìn)行在本系統(tǒng)中所涉及的所有表格的信息錄入。2.在系統(tǒng)各個(gè)模塊中調(diào)用數(shù)據(jù)庫(kù)進(jìn)行數(shù)據(jù)的操作。3.在各個(gè)查詢模塊中對(duì)數(shù)據(jù)庫(kù)進(jìn)行各種各樣的查詢操作。4.在系統(tǒng)設(shè)置模塊中對(duì)使用者信息進(jìn)行添加、改密、數(shù)據(jù)備份等操作。測(cè)試結(jié)果:基本可以滿足操作需要,在系統(tǒng)運(yùn)行中無出錯(cuò)提示,查詢的準(zhǔn)確率比較高,使用者的信息操作也比較順利,數(shù)據(jù)備份模塊也運(yùn)行順利,并產(chǎn)生了備份文件。自我總體評(píng)價(jià):旅行社綜合管理系統(tǒng)基本開發(fā)完畢。其功能基本符合用戶需求,能夠完成旅游線路、旅游組團(tuán)、導(dǎo)游信息、游客信息的管理和查詢以及各類相關(guān)報(bào)表的打印。并提供部分系統(tǒng)維護(hù)功能,使用戶方便進(jìn)行數(shù)據(jù)備份。但是由于畢業(yè)設(shè)計(jì)時(shí)間較短,所以該系統(tǒng)還有許多不盡如人意的地方,用戶界面不夠美觀,查詢無法做到“模糊查詢”,系統(tǒng)數(shù)據(jù)庫(kù)備份較為簡(jiǎn)單,缺乏大量的圖片信息來介紹旅游線路等。改進(jìn)意見: 在系統(tǒng)的實(shí)際應(yīng)用中,不斷的將發(fā)現(xiàn)的問題予以解決,這需要大量的搜索相關(guān)信息、圖片信息,還應(yīng)進(jìn)一步完善查詢模塊的制作,使之可以做到“模糊查詢”等等。第七章 結(jié)束語 在三個(gè)多月的畢業(yè)論文制作和程序編寫中,我感受到我在課堂所學(xué)的知識(shí)可以和生活的實(shí)際相結(jié)合并加以應(yīng)用,這對(duì)于我三年來的學(xué)習(xí)是一個(gè)極好的肯定。在三個(gè)多月的時(shí)間里,我通過查閱資料又豐富了我的知識(shí)面,使我學(xué)到了很多課堂里沒有學(xué)到的新技術(shù),并對(duì)課堂上所學(xué)的的東西又加以筑固。然而這也說明了僅僅依靠課堂上所學(xué)的知識(shí)是遠(yuǎn)遠(yuǎn)不夠的,我必須在今后的工作學(xué)中不斷的涉取新知識(shí)、新技術(shù),這樣才能做好一個(gè)合格的畢業(yè)生。致謝在本次畢業(yè)設(shè)計(jì)中,我從指導(dǎo)老師孫紅梅老師身上學(xué)到了很多東西。孫老師認(rèn)真負(fù)責(zé)的工作態(tài)度,嚴(yán)謹(jǐn)?shù)闹螌W(xué)精神和深厚的理論水平都使我收益匪淺。她無論在理論上還是在實(shí)踐中,都給與我很大的幫助,幫助解決了不少的難點(diǎn),使得系統(tǒng)能及時(shí)開發(fā)完成,使我得到不少的提高這對(duì)于我以后的工作和學(xué)習(xí)都有一種巨大的幫助,感謝她耐心的輔導(dǎo)。另外,我還要感謝三明電大的所有領(lǐng)導(dǎo)和老師們,是你們?cè)谖胰甑膶W(xué)習(xí)中給予了我很大的幫助,并給我提供了很好的學(xué)習(xí)環(huán)境。參考文獻(xiàn)Visual Basic 使用指南作者:Bob Reselman , Richard Peasley , Wayne Pruchniak.出版社:電子工業(yè)出版社 中文版Microsoft Office 97 自學(xué)通作者:Ned Snell出版社:機(jī)械工業(yè)出版社 Visual Basic 中文版控件大全作者:Microsoft出版社;電子工業(yè)出版社 中文Access 2000 24學(xué)時(shí)教程 作者:Craig Eddy ,Timothy Buchanan出版社:機(jī)械工業(yè)出版社Visual Basic程序設(shè)計(jì)作者:陳明出版社:中央廣播電視大學(xué)出版社 Visual Basic課程設(shè)計(jì)與系統(tǒng)開發(fā)案例作者:伍俊良出版社:清華大學(xué)出版社43
點(diǎn)擊復(fù)制文檔內(nèi)容
黨政相關(guān)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1